Etymology

    From Central Franconian zwei, from Middle High German zwēne, from Old High German zwēne, from Proto-West Germanic *twai-, from Proto-Germanic *twai, from Proto-Indo-European *dwóh₁.[1]

    Cognate with German zwei and Luxembourgish zwéin.

    Pronunciation

    • IPA(key): /ˈt͡svɔɪ̯/
    • Rhymes: -ɔɪ̯
    • Syllabification: zweu

    Numeral

    zweu

    1. two
      Meer hon Zweu KinnerWe have two children
      Zweu Fraae hon mich gesihnTwo women saw me
